Strategic Takeaways

  • The Scale Ingestion Metric: The IBV study shows that enterprise software environments are preparing for an explosive expansion of automated systems. By 2027, large organizations expect to run an average of 1,661 active AI agents across their business frameworks, a rapid 38% increase from today’s deployment levels.
  • The Multi-Team Operational Structure: True embedded control requires moving away from siloed IT tracking and adopting a clear, shared ownership model across distinct corporate teams:
    • Platform Engineers: Build the technical scaffolding, including telemetry networks, model registries, identity access parameters, and automated rollback scripts.
    • Risk & Compliance Experts: Define precise operational limits, audit requirements, and risk escalation triggers.
    • Enterprise Architects: Establish unified technical patterns and integration standards to ensure large-scale systems work together smoothly.
    • Business Teams: Accept direct responsibility for project outcomes, managing automated systems safely within set strategic boundaries.
  • The Vendor Mindset Realignment: Leading technology organizations are shifting their internal support departments to act as active internal service providers. This structural update forces security and IT management teams to focus on safely accelerating business value rather than creating rigid administrative roadblocks.

Shifting enterprise software engineering away from slow, human-led review pipelines and toward fully automated, continuous risk control, a landmark global study by the IBM Institute for Business Value (IBV) has redefined how modern organizations secure their digital networks.

The comprehensive report, released on June 9, 2026, highlights a stark financial warning for enterprise boardrooms: companies that retroactively “bolt on” AI safety compliance rules after a platform goes live spend four times more of their active AI budgets than organizations that build security frameworks straight into initial code blocks.

The structural review arrives as 77% of global corporate leaders admit their current technology deployment is fast outpace their internal capacity to track, monitor, and audit it.

The global dataset highlights a vital rule of Productivity Realism within scaling digital networks: the operational speed of real-time software systems cannot be safely managed by yesterday’s slow, manual approval committees. As companies look to expand their automated software setups over the next 18 months, leading organizations are replacing manual review stages with permanent digital guardrails.

By embedding tracking, telemetry, and automated rollback systems directly into the underlying software structure, forward-thinking enterprises protect their networks from compliance surprises.

Crucially, this automated approach helps protect core business margins, allowing companies to deploy up to 16 times more automated AI agents while securing an average 18% increase in overall operating margins.

Dissecting the Enterprise Shift: From Approval Gates to Continuous Guardrails

The operational shift transitions corporate compliance from a slow, human-driven check stop into an active, automated safety system, as outlined by global technology leaders:

1. Shift to Output and Outcome Supervision: As Dena Almansoori, Group Chief Technology and Innovation Officer at ADNOC, notes in the report: “Control has shifted from approving inputs to continuously supervising outputs and outcomes—from gates to guardrails.” This approach protects the platform floor by using real-time software monitoring to spot errors instantly, replacing old, slow input verification steps.

2. The Critical Role of Incident Response: Rather than managing system errors through uncoordinated emergency meetings, modern architectures embed automated containment protocols. When a running software workflow crosses an established risk threshold, dedicated incident response tools automatically isolate the affected components, run predefined recovery scripts, and alert compliance teams without interrupting broader company networks.
